本公司拥有自主研发的app产品,想咨询,贵公司可否在我们的产品中定制开发“课程预约”功能?
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。
阿里云可以为您的APP产品提供强大的技术支持来实现“课程预约”功能。这主要可以通过以下几种方式来实现:
云开发平台: 阿里云的云开发平台(如小程序云开发、Serverless等)提供了快速构建应用后端服务的能力,您可以在这些平台上开发API接口,处理课程信息管理、用户预约逻辑、时间冲突检查等功能。
函数计算(FC): 如果您的“课程预约”功能需要灵活的计算能力且希望按需付费,可以使用阿里云函数计算。它支持事件驱动编程模型,非常适合处理如预约请求这样的瞬时高并发场景。
数据库服务: 为了存储课程信息、用户预约记录等数据,您可以选择阿里云的RDS(关系型数据库服务)、DynamoDB(NoSQL数据库)或者Lindorm(针对时序、半结构化数据优化的数据库)等服务。
消息队列服务: 如需异步处理预约通知、短信发送等操作,可以利用阿里云的消息队列服务(如MQ、Kafka等),确保系统的高可用性和解耦。
容器服务: 对于需要微服务架构支持的应用,阿里云的Kubernetes容器服务ACK可以帮助您高效部署和管理“课程预约”相关的微服务。
移动推送: 利用阿里云的移动推送服务,您可以轻松实现向用户推送课程预约成功通知、提醒上课等消息功能。
API网关: 通过API网关,您可以统一管理API接口,包括安全控制、流量控制、监控与报警等,为“课程预约”功能提供稳定可靠的接口服务。
DataWorks: 如果涉及到复杂的数据处理逻辑,比如预约数据分析、报表生成等,可以使用DataWorks进行数据集成、开发、调度和管理。
综上所述,阿里云能够全方位支持您在APP中定制开发“课程预约”功能的需求,从底层基础设施到上层业务逻辑,提供一整套解决方案。您可以通过阿里云官网了解更多详细信息,并根据实际需求选择合适的服务。